Thoracotomy is a surgical medical procedure that involves opening the chest cavity and can occur in different areas of the chest, in order to provide the most direct route to the affected organ and a sufficient width to allow a good surgical field, avoiding damage to the organs..
There are different types of thoracotomy, which must be performed depending on the organ accessed and the procedure to be performed, and can be used to analyze or remove injured organs or structures, control bleeding, treat a gas embolism, perform cardiac massage, among others.
